This is how I do it. 1) Weigh the empty pot you're going to be making the dish in; write it down for safe keeping 2) Prepare the dish, and weigh it 3) Subtract the weight of the empty dish from the full one = weight of food 4) Divide weight of food by the number of servings you have MFP set up to calculate This should get…

When you're looking at the food database on the web (versus the phone app), if an entry has a * in front of it, it is a user generated entry. I ALWAYS check the entry again the nutrition facts on the label or against the USDA nutrient database (for non-processed food items - produce, generic chicken breast, etc). Once I…
